The coach for a basketball team wants to buy new shoes for her 12 players.
Super Sports is offering a 20% discount on each pair of shoes, which were originally priced $72.50. A 6.5% sales tax will be applied to the discounted price.
The same shoes are also available on Double Dribble’s website for $54.75. A 9% processing fee will be applied to the cost of the shoes, plus a shipping fee of $5.99 for each pair.
What is the difference in the total cost of the 12 pairs of shoes between the two stores?
Answer:
46.77
Step-by-step explanation:
First, we need to determine what the final price is for each pair in these two stores. In Super Sports, the shoes were originally $72.50, but they had a 20% discount. This means that you would pay for 80% (0.8) of the price:
72.50 * 0.8 = 58
A 6.5% sales tax will be applied to the discounted price. This means you would pay for 106.5% of the price:
58 * 1.065 = 61.77
On the other hand, at Double Dribble, the shoes are originally $54.75. A 9% processing fee is applied to this:
54.75 * 1.09 = 59.67
plus a shipping fee of $5.99:
59.67 + 5.99 = 65.67
If we were to buy 12 pairs of shoes, the prices would be:
Store A: 61.77 * 12 = 741.24
Store B: 65.67 * 12 = 788.01
The difference would be $46.77 (788.01 - 741.24).

Given: 9y^0
A. Simplify the expression for y=3.
B. Construct Arguments Will the value of the given expression vary depending on y? Explain
Answer:
A. 9 x 3^0 = 9 x 1 = 9
B. the value doesnt vary depending on y as any number whose power is zero is always 1.
f(x) = -5x+5. f(-2)
Answer:
f(-2)=15
Step-by-step explanation:
To find f(-2), we want to find what f(x), or y is, when x is equal to -2.
f(x)= -5x+5
Therefore, we can substitute -2 in for x.
f(-2)= -5(-2)+5
Now, solve according to PEMDAS: Parentheses, Exponents, Multiplication, Division, Addition, Subtraction
Multiply -5 and -2
f(-2)=10+5
Add 10 and 5
f(-2)=15

The Painter siblings, Elsa, Ben and Cal paint houses. They have been in the business so long that each knows exactly how many square feet each other paints in one hour and these rates never change. For their latest job, they calculated that if Elsa and Ben did the job together, it would take exactly 11 hours. On the other hand, if Elsa and Cal did the job together, it would take exactly 9 hours. Finally, Ben and Cal could do it in exactly 9.9 hours (or if you prefer, 9 hours and 54 minutes). They decided all three would paint this particular house. Ben and Cal started the job at 8 AM and Elsa joined them at 9:00. Cal left at 1:30 and so Ben and Elsafinished the job. After deducting the supply costs (paint etc.), the brothers split the net profit based on what percentage of the total square footage each painted. Who earned the most and who earned the least for this job?
Answer:
Elsa earned the most
Ben earned the least
Step-by-step explanation:
E = Elsa's speed
B = Ben's speed
C = Cal's speed
The combined speeds are:
E + B = 1/11
E + C = 1/9
B + C = 1/9.9
If we add up all three equations:
2B + 2C + 2E = 10/33
B + C + E = 5/33
If we subtract each of the first three equations from the total equation, we can find the individual speeds.
C = 5/33 − 1/11 = 2/33
B = 5/33 − 1/9 = 4/99
E = 5/33 − 1/9.9 = 5/99
Ben and Cal paint together for 1 hour. The fraction of the wall they paint is:
(1/9.9) × 1 = 10/99
Elsa, Ben, and Cal all paint together for the next 4.5 hours. The fraction of the wall they paint is:
(5/33) × 4.5 = 15/22
Ben and Elsa then finish the job. The amount of wall left is 1 − 10/99 − 15/22 = 43/198. So the time it takes is:
(43/198) / (1/11) = 43/18 hours
The fraction of the wall that Ben paints is:
(4/99) (1 + 4.5 + 43/18) = 284/891
The fraction of the wall that Cal paints is:
(2/33) (1 + 4.5) = 1/3 = 297/891
The fraction of the wall that Elsa paints is:
(5/99) (4.5 + 43/18) = 310/891
